The dutch and german authorities seized hansa, europe's most popular dark market. While in jail, the two men gave up all the passwords and credentials needed to access all parts of the sites. By this time, hansa had over 70 thousand listings on is site at any given time. This was a lot of information for the authorities to process. And amazingly enough, the police also tricked users on the site to download a homing beacon. They claimed this file was a back up incription key to access their big coins if the site were to ever go down. So people down noted it and opened it, which would run a script that would try to connect to
